Facing foreclosure in Crystal Lake is a stressful situation that requires urgent action. Illinois is a judicial foreclosure state, meaning the process goes through the courts. From the initial notice of default, homeowners typically have a limited window before legal action begins. Illinois foreclosure proceedings typically take 90 to 270 days from initial notice to sale. The first step usually involves a Notice of Default, giving you a chance to catch up on payments. If unsuccessful, the lender files a lawsuit with the McHenry County Circuit Clerk. Many older Ranch and Split-Level homes in Crystal Lake come with their own set of challenges, including outdated systems that might not meet current code or pose safety risks. A common issue found in homes built between 1950 and 1980 are Federal Pacific Electric (FPE) panels, known for fire hazards and failure to trip. Addressing these issues can involve significant expense and the hassle of securing permits and scheduling contractors. Traditional buyers are often deterred by such defects, or their lenders will require repairs before closing. Crystal Lake offers a diverse range of neighborhoods, each with its own character and appeal, making it a desirable place for many. Whether you're drawn to historic charm or modern suburban living, understanding the local areas is key. The proximity to Chicago via the Metra train makes Crystal Lake a popular choice for commuters, while the highly-rated Crystal Lake Community High School District 155 is a significant draw for families.
The vibrant heart of the city, Downtown Crystal Lake boasts historic homes, independent shops, and a lively arts scene centered around the Raue Center For The Arts. It's highly walkable, with easy access to the Metra station for those commuting to Chicago. Housing here often includes charming older homes, some dating back to the early 20th century, mixed with updated residences. Residents enjoy proximity to local amenities and community events, offering a blend of small-town feel with urban conveniences.
These adjacent, family-friendly neighborhoods are known for their well-maintained suburban homes, often Ranch and Split-Level styles popular in the mid-to-late 20th century. With excellent access to parks, green spaces, and recreational facilities, they are ideal for those seeking a more tranquil setting while remaining within the esteemed Crystal Lake Community High School District 155 boundaries. The areas benefit from good road access, making commutes relatively straightforward, though US Route 14 and IL-31 can experience congestion during peak hours.
An established community featuring a variety of housing styles, Four Colonies offers residents a comfortable, amenities-rich lifestyle. This area is known for its strong Homeowners Association (HOA) which helps maintain community standards and amenities. It's conveniently located near Crystal Lake, providing easy access to lakeside activities and recreational opportunities. Many homes here are within excellent proximity to both elementary and high schools in Crystal Lake Community High School District 155, making it a prime location for families.
Adjacent to Crystal Lake, the village of Lakewood often shares many characteristics with its larger neighbor. Known for its larger lots, more expansive homes, and a slightly more rural feel, Lakewood offers residents a sense of spaciousness while still being part of the highly-regarded Crystal Lake Community High School District 155. It provides excellent access to US Route 14, facilitating commutes to other parts of McHenry County and beyond. The area combines serene living with strong community ties, appealing to those seeking more space without sacrificing school quality.
